The Evolving Challenge: Reactive Support Is No Longer Enough

In wealth management, waiting for clients to reach out is no longer a viable strategy. The shift toward proactive, context-aware engagement is no longer optional—it’s essential. Clients now expect timely, personalized insights before they ask, driven by AI systems that analyze behavior, market shifts, and portfolio activity in real time.
Firms relying on traditional, reactive support models face growing friction. Manual processes slow response times, reduce advisor bandwidth, and miss critical moments for engagement. According to industry experts, AI can predict client needs weeks in advance—a capability far beyond what human teams can achieve manually.
- AI predicts client needs before they surface
- Proactive nudges improve retention and trust
- Reactive models fail during market volatility
- Clients expect real-time, personalized insights
- Manual workflows consume 250+ hours annually per advisor
A 22% reduction in operational costs has been reported by firms using AI for operations, as noted in Deloitte’s 2024 research. Yet, the real differentiator isn’t cost savings—it’s the ability to anticipate. Consider JPMorgan’s Coach AI, which analyzes client behavior and market conditions to deliver timely insights, enabling advisors to act with precision during volatile periods.
This shift demands more than a chatbot—it requires deep integration with CRM, portfolio dashboards, and compliance systems. Without this, AI remains a disconnected tool, unable to deliver true context-aware service. Firms that fail to integrate risk missing the full value of their AI investments.
The future belongs to hybrid advisory models, where AI handles routine tasks while human advisors focus on strategy, emotional support, and complex life events. This balance ensures both scalability and trust.

Implementing AI with Confidence: A Phased, Risk-Mitigated Approach

Deploying conversational AI in wealth management isn’t just about automation—it’s about building trust, compliance, and long-term value. Firms that adopt a phased, risk-mitigated strategy avoid costly missteps while unlocking real efficiency gains. The key? Start small, validate fast, and scale with governance.
- Begin with low-risk, high-impact workflows like automated onboarding or compliance checks
- Prioritize integration with CRM platforms, portfolio dashboards, and compliance systems
- Use AI Employees to handle Tier-1 inquiries, freeing advisors for strategic work
- Embed human-in-the-loop controls in sensitive interactions to preserve client trust
- Validate performance using KPIs like resolution time, advisor time saved, and client NPS
A 22% reduction in operational costs is achievable when AI handles routine tasks—but only when implemented with oversight according to Deloitte. Firms using AI for compliance saw nearly 30% fewer violations due to real-time monitoring per Deloitte’s 2025 findings. Yet, a single poor AI interaction can damage relationships—evidenced by anecdotal reports of lost seven-figure referrals from AIQ Labs.
Case in Point: A mid-sized wealth firm piloted an AI-powered onboarding assistant using AIQ Labs’ AI Development Services. The system automated KYC verification, document collection, and initial client outreach—cutting onboarding time by up to 60% and saving over 250 hours annually per advisor in pilot validation. With no breaches or compliance issues, the firm expanded the solution to include real-time rebalancing alerts.
This success wasn’t accidental. It followed a structured, risk-aware rollout: define scope, test in a controlled environment, monitor performance, and scale only after validation. The result? Confidence in AI as a strategic asset—not a gamble.

Measuring Success: Key Performance Indicators and Strategic Outcomes

Conversational AI isn’t just a tech upgrade—it’s a strategic lever for wealth management firms aiming to scale personalized service without sacrificing compliance or client trust. To prove its value, firms must track measurable KPIs that reflect both operational efficiency and client satisfaction. Without clear metrics, AI adoption risks becoming a cost center rather than a competitive advantage.
Key performance indicators should align with business goals: reducing advisor burnout, accelerating client onboarding, and strengthening retention. The most impactful metrics go beyond simple response times to capture client lifetime value, advisor productivity, and regulatory risk reduction.
- Average resolution time for Tier-1 inquiries
- Client NPS (Net Promoter Score) post-AI deployment
- Advisor time saved per year on administrative tasks
- Reduction in compliance violations due to AI monitoring
- Onboarding workflow completion rate and time
According to Deloitte’s 2024 research, firms using AI for operations saw a 22% reduction in operational costs—a direct outcome of automation and integration. Similarly, AIQ Labs pilot validation shows that AI-driven onboarding reduces processing time by up to 60%, significantly improving client experience during a critical first touchpoint.
A real-world example comes from a mid-sized firm that implemented an AI Receptionist (managed service) through AIQ Labs. The AI handled 85% of initial client inquiries—scheduling, document requests, and basic account questions—freeing advisors to focus on high-value strategy sessions. Within six months, the firm reported a 19% increase in client NPS and over 250 hours saved annually per advisor, directly supporting the industry-recognized time reclamation benefits.
These outcomes are not isolated. When AI systems integrate with CRM and portfolio dashboards, they enable context-aware conversations that reduce errors and improve decision quality. As Liam Hanlon of Jump notes, AI transforms advisor-client interactions into actionable intelligence—delivered in real time, not just in dashboards.
